Sumerian writing is called cuneiform. This writing form, characterized by wedge-shaped marks on clay tablets, was used for record-keeping and developed into a full-fledged language. It was also used to write in other languages of the region.

Explanation:

The Sumerians, one of the earliest civilizations in Mesopotamia, invented a form of writing called cuneiform. This is recognized as one of the world's earliest forms of written communication. Initially, cuneiform was used for record-keeping, but it eventually developed into a full-fledged language

Cuneiform script was not limited to Sumerian but was also used to write in Akkadian and other languages of the region. It is characterized by its wedge-shaped marks made by a stylus on clay tablets.

The correct answer is that during the Freedom Summer Campaign some workers were arrested or killed.

The Freedom Summer Campaign, or the Mississippi Summer Project, was a volunteer campaign in the United States that was launched in June 1964 to register African-American citizens of the Mississippi state into electoral lists.

On June 21, 1964, three activists were kidnapped and murdered. The regional police sheriff, members of the municipal police, and Ku Klux Klan were involved in the murder. The investigation was conducted by the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I). However, even after finding the bodies and indicating the FBI suspects, the Mississippi refused to sue the allegations of murder. The perpetrators were therefore tried under federal law for violating civil rights. Nine perpetrators were sentenced to 3 to 10 years in prison. However, they were the most likely to sit for 6.5 years.

During the FBI investigation, two other bodies were found. Those belonged to African-American students, Charles Eddie Moore and Henry Hezekiah Dee.
